Subject: Insurance: School Leaders Errors and Omissions
Dear Colleagues,
Recently I asked schools to let me know if they have liability insurance for their Board and Director and I have 12 responses. Eight schools, including ACS Tunis, have no coverage. Four school have coverage and of the three that gave the limit of coverage it was either 1 million or 1.5 million dollars.
The most common comment of the schools was that lawsuits are
very uncommon, unlikely, or simply not perceived to be a risk worth spending
money protecting against. The schools that answered with no insurance were in
Europe (3), Latin America (2), South Asia (1), and
